10 PRINT CHR$(205.5+RND(1)); : GOTO 10

This simple oneliner in Commodore BASIC has become quite famous for its nice complex output:

C64-Screenshot.gif

For this year's #MARCHintosh I asked myself, why should only the 8-bitters have all the fun? Sure, the Mac promised to not ever bother users with all that cryptic commandline stuff. But hey, that has been long ago and I don't care anyway ;-)

So I dowloaded the BASIC interpreter I considered to be easiest to learn (Chipmunk Basic) and started coding - here's the result on a Mac Classic:

Classic-Screenshot.gif

To be honest, this needed more than one line of code, but it is still nice. And look, there's some System ROM (?) content visible to the right of the graphics window ;-)
